Israel advances law for special military trials of detained Palestinians, raising fears of 'show trials' and death penalty
Israel's Knesset is pushing a bill to establish special military courts for Palestinians detained after the Oct. 7 attack, allowing relaxed procedures and the death penalty. Critics say it would enable mass show trials and violate fair trial rights under international law. The bill has bipartisan support and could end Israel's de facto moratorium on executions.
